    All about Milenge Milenge

    Milenge Milenge  (2010)  (Hindi)
    Romance
    (1.5 / 5)  : Poor (1.5 / 5) : Poor

    In Milenge Milenge, What we have is a paper-thin, sometimes cute at times annoying rom-com where Destiny plays a pivotal part.    1 Crtic Review
    AUDIENCE

      Rate This Movie:
    Magic happens, if you let it; and sometimes even fate or destiny, or whatever you want to call it, steps in to lend a hand. But when it concerns love, and finding that special person you're going to spend the rest of your life with, should you risk tempting fate with a test of that love or what is s... Read Synopsis
    Released on July 09 2010
    Director: Satish Kaushik
    Producer: Boney Kapoor
    Production Co: S K Films Enterprises
    Music Director: Himesh Reshammiya
    Cast: Shahid Kapoor, Kareena Kapoor, Aarti Chhabria, Satish Shah, Delnaz Paul, Kirron Kher, Himani Shivpuri, Satish Kaushik, Sarfaraz Khan  Complete Cast & Crew





    Music Review
    Either it's because "Milenge Milenge" is releasing after a delay of five years or Himesh Reshammiya wanted to take inspiration from bygone decades - whatever it might be, the soundtrack of this Kareena Kapoor-Shahid Kapoor-starrer has old-fashioned songs, barring one or two.

    The album offers five originals and five remixes.

    It starts with Himesh singing "Kuch toh baaki hai". He has sung the slow-paced song in his signature style and the composition has a heard-before feelin...
